The authorities carried out an unprecedented repressive action against the demonstrators, using tear gas, water cannons and even cavalry. One student and one police officer were killed. Vuk Dra\u0161kovi\u0107 and opposition representatives retreated to the National Theatre building and addressed the crowd from the balcony. In the evening, tanks arrived on the central streets. Mass arrests began, and Vuk Dra\u0161kovi\u0107 also ended up in prison. The next morning, students left the Student campus, and after clashes with the police on Brankov Bridge, they &#8220;occupied&#8221; the Terazije square.
